Herbsleben local history museum
Herbsleben local history museum
In 1991, a local history museum was established in Herbsleben, which initially exhibited donated or borrowed objects from the townspeople. Over the years, it has developed into an important museum of local history. The model of the castle, which was demolished in 1958, can be viewed. The finds from the castle ruins provide an insight into over 1250 years of history. In addition to the documentation on the customs of the village, the over 200-year-old clockwork of the old town hall clock and its bell are particularly fascinating. Numerous handicraft skills, which are hardly known today, give an insight into the arduous life of over 100 years ago. The history of the GDR is also told and documented. The exhibition attempts to preserve the memories of older citizens and to illustrate the past to young people.
